Siapa saja yang mencontohkan di dalam Islam contoh yang baik maka untuknya pahalanya
dan pahala siapa saja yang melakukannya setelah dia karena mencontohnya tanpa berkurang
pahala mereka sedikitpun. Siapa saja yang mencontohkan di dalam Islam contoh yang buruk
maka atasnya dosanya dan dosa siapa saja yang melakukannya setelah dia karena
mencontohnya tanpa berkurang dosa mereka sedikitpun.
(HR Muslim, Ahmad, Ibn Majah dan an-Nasa’i).
Anyone who pointed out in Islam a good example , then for them are their reward and the
reward of anyone who do it after them, because of following them; without decreasing their
reward in the least. Anyone who pointed out in Islam the bad example , upon them are their
sins and the sins of anyone who do so after them, in following them; without decreasing the
least of their sins.
(Muslim, Ahmad, Ibn Majah dan an-Nasa’i)

Siapa saja yang mengajak pada petunjuk maka untuknya pahala semisal orang yang
mengikutinya, hal itu tidak mengurangi pahala mereka sedikitpun. Siapa saja yang
mengajak pada kesesatan maka atasnya dosa semisal dosa orang yang
mengikutinya, hal itu tidak mengurangi dosa mereka sedikitpun.
(HR Muslim, Ahmad, ad-Darimi, Abu Dawud, Ibn Majah, at-Tirmidzi, Abu
Ya’la dan Ibn Hibban)
Anyone who invites toward the guide(hidayah) then upon them is the reward of
those who follow, it did not reduce their reward in the least. Anyone who calls
towards misguidance(dholalah) then upon them is the sin of those who follow them,
it did not reduce the least of their sins.
(Muslim, Ahmad, ad-Darimi, Abu Dawud, Ibn Majah, at-Tirmidzi, Abu Ya’la
dan Ibn Hibban)
Allah is our Creator, He knows us more than we do. He knows that we are always
forgetful and sometimes disobedient in obeying Him. But He asks us to hide it, don't
show it to others, because the nature of humans, we tend to follow things that
happen around us. If we don't hold tight to our two sources, the Quran and Sunnah,
we can easily stray, we can easily follow whatever we see, no matter it is wrong or
right, since our minds isn't limitless. It has its shortcomings..
That's why we are asked to hide our aib from other people... We don't only have a
responsibility to hide other people's aib, but we have a duty to honor ourselves, and
protect our aib and not show it to others... Because realise it or not, showing a bad
example in Islam to other people is as if we are no longer ashamed of our wrongs.
What if others follow us? Nauzubillah...
I'm sure we don't want to 'accumulate' a stock of sins just because we were careless
to show to other people a sign of our disobedience to He who created us... We're not
the best servant who does too many amal... Therefore we don't want the little amal
that we do to be cancelled out by that worthless stock that we 'bought'...
